Setting Properties

After you add a control to your form, you can use the Properties window to set its properties, such as background color and default text. The values that you specify in the Properties window are the initial values that will be assigned to that property when the control is created at run time. In many cases, those values can be accessed or changed programmatically at run time by getting or setting the property on the instance of the control class in your application. The Properties window is useful at design time because it enables you to browse all the properties, events, and methods supported on a control. For more information, see Properties Window.
